Wooden Dog Fence Installation Questions
What are the benefits of a wooden dog fence? Wooden fences provide a natural look, privacy, and a secure area for dogs to play outdoors.
How long does a wooden dog fence typically last? With proper maintenance, a wooden fence can last around 10 to 15 years.
What styles of wooden fences are available for dog enclosures? Common options include picket, privacy, and lattice designs, tailored to fit property needs and aesthetics.
Are there any considerations before installing a wooden dog fence? It's important to consider yard size, dog size, and local regulations to ensure the fence meets safety and property standards.
